I agree with Stu. For the most part, I think a design should be presented exactly how the designer sees it being printed, and in this case I do think it would look a bit odd, especially with the hand cut off.



Also, Evan, I notice that a lot of times you respond to comments on your designs with the mentality that "Oh, well if this prints, I'm sure Threadless can fix it." I think that's a pretty poor mentality to have. You shouldn't submit a design under the assumption that Threadless sees what the design can be rather than what the design is. It's not Threadless' job to make drastic changes to a design.



You should be submitting a design as close to 100% ready-and-able-to-be-printed as possible. If your mindset is "Well, this part of the design can probably be done better...but that's ok, because Threadless will just fix it if they want to print it," then your design obviously isn't ready for submission yet. Threadless isn't the creator of the design--you are.
